My Love

As my lips rest on thine,

I forget for a moment

it's your or mine.

When our frames coalesce,

our earthly forms transcend

from matter to spirit in unison-

in a deep eternal passion of love,

a blessed state of pure oblivion.

Words get flawed while I

utter them to love you.

Our rendezvous, after a

long pause--

stirs a warmth of deja vu.

Holding your palm,

as we strolled

the gardens of Eden,

your hypnotic eyes

disseminate somatic essence.

A reflection of self

I find in thine orb,

Oh, my Love!

never abandon me

EVER-

even beyond this

earthly attire.
